How To Download YouTube In MP3: A Technical Guide To Audio Extraction
Extracting audio from YouTube videos involves converting the source video container—typically VP9 or AV1 video streams paired with Opus or AAC audio—into a compressed MP3 format. This process requires leveraging software that can negotiate YouTube’s server-side stream delivery and perform real-time transcoding to maintain optimal bitrates, typically targeting 192kbps or 320kbps for high-fidelity audio retention.

Standard Workflow for Audio Extraction and Transcoding
Converting a video stream to an audio-only file requires the software to isolate the audio track from the video container. Follow these steps to ensure the highest quality output.
Step 1: Source Identification and URL Validation
Locate the specific YouTube video you intend to process. Copy the unique identifier URL from your browser’s address bar. Validate that the URL is a public video rather than a restricted, age-gated, or private video, as these often require authentication that standard extraction tools cannot bypass.
Step 2: Selecting the Transcoding Profile
Once the URL is input into your extraction interface, you will be prompted to select an output format and quality setting. Always prioritize the highest available bitrate to ensure the MP3 maintains the integrity of the original source audio.
Pro-Tip: Selecting a 320kbps bitrate provides the best balance of file size and sonic clarity, though 192kbps is often sufficient for mobile listening or speech-based content.
Step 3: Stream Processing and Encoding
Initiate the download command. The software will perform two simultaneous tasks: it will fetch the audio-only stream directly from YouTube’s servers and use an internal engine, such as FFmpeg, to transcode the source format (typically Opus or AAC) into the MP3 container.
Warning: Avoid using web-based "converter" websites that lack transparent privacy policies, as these often inject intrusive advertisements or malicious scripts into your browser sessions.
Step 4: Metadata Tagging and Storage
Once the conversion progress bar reaches 100%, the file will be saved to your designated download directory. Rename the file to include the artist and track title, and use a standard media player to verify that the ID3 tags were correctly populated.

Frequently Asked Questions
Is it legal to download YouTube videos for personal use?
While YouTube’s Terms of Service explicitly prohibit downloading content without a specific "Download" button provided by the service, local laws regarding personal use vary significantly by jurisdiction. Always respect intellectual property rights and ensure you have permission from the content creator before archiving their work.
Does downloading in MP3 reduce the quality of the original sound?
Yes, because both the source audio and the target MP3 format are lossy compression types. Each time you transcode from one lossy format to another, there is a minor generation loss in high-frequency detail, though this is usually imperceptible at bitrates of 256kbps or higher.
Which software is best for converting YouTube to MP3?
The most reliable tools are open-source command-line utilities like youtube-dl or yt-dlp, which are actively maintained and offer the highest level of transparency. For users preferring a graphical user interface, open-source desktop applications that utilize these engines are the safest and most efficient choices.
Can I download entire playlists at once?
Many advanced extraction tools support batch processing, allowing you to input a playlist URL to queue every video within that collection. Ensure your hardware has sufficient disk space, as downloading large batches can consume gigabytes of storage quickly.
